Output 66ed892b9992a8e21a16a0ab9842707950c8f1560cbaefedfd4120a141c98213:0

value
98500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d37a65a1235638f5d5889648da2e21ceb4947b4 OP_EQUAL
address
3EZhsD3qvQn3wnx9XiJmHFijw5tbydAtDr
transaction
66ed892b9992a8e21a16a0ab9842707950c8f1560cbaefedfd4120a141c98213
spent
true